Key Methodologies and Tools
PwC employs various methodologies and tools to help clients achieve their goals. These methodologies and tools are continually updated to reflect the latest trends and technologies. One of their key methodologies is design thinking. This human-centered approach focuses on understanding the needs of customers and designing solutions that meet those needs. PwC uses design thinking to help their clients create innovative products and services that resonate with their target audience. Their method helps businesses innovate and come up with new ideas. Another key tool is business process reengineering. This involves redesigning business processes to improve efficiency and reduce costs. PwC helps companies streamline their operations and eliminate waste by using this method. The process allows for optimization and results in greater efficiency. Data analytics is another crucial tool that PwC uses. They leverage advanced analytics and data visualization tools to provide insights and inform decision-making. This includes using data to identify opportunities, measure performance, and track progress. They make sure the businesses have the data they need to make the best possible decisions. In addition, agile project management is a key methodology. PwC uses agile methods to manage projects and deliver results quickly. This approach allows them to adapt to changing requirements and deliver value to their clients. It allows for flexibility and responsiveness. PwC also uses benchmarking to compare their clients' performance against industry best practices. This helps them identify areas for improvement and develop strategies to achieve better results. They use it to see how they can improve their business model. All of these methodologies and tools work together to help PwC deliver exceptional results for its clients.
